“I remember a little shop over near the Alley just where Paddy Mc Gee is livin' now, it's eighty years ago since it was there...”
(continued from previous page)not know the name of the teacher.
Wan o' the Cautheen's was a hat maker, she used to plait wheaten straws an' make hats out of it, another used to go around as a midwife to sows, that was her trade, she often stayed a couple o' nights in a place, she used to get a plate or male or something like that when she'd be finished.There used to be another public house on the Cross o' Crush Philip near Newbawn. I remember it well, an' all the people used to go there on a Sunday straight from Mass, an stay there all day, drinkin', an singin' an dancin' (may be you oughtnt to write that down tho') but it's the truth they went straight from Mass to Crushphilip.- Collector
